Publication number: 20060047606Abstract: Authenticity of a proposed future or current participant in a multi-party dialog is checked by splitting an authenticity challenge query into at least two portions wherein none of the portions individually contains sufficient information to fully define the challenge query. These separated portions are then sent to another dialog participant over at least two different communication channels thus enhancing the probability that a successive challenge response is authentic. The authenticity challenge query and splitting thereof into plural portions may include formation of a logical combination (e.g., exclusive-OR) of first and second data strings (one of which may be a challenge question) to produce a resultant third data string where the separated and separately communicated portions include the first and third data strings as separate portions as being sent over respectively different communication channels.Type: ApplicationFiled: September 1, 2004Publication date: March 2, 2006Applicant: RESEARCH IN MOTION LIMITEDInventors: David Yach, Herbert Little, Gerhard Klassen

Patent number: 7006588Abstract: A system and method for detecting a synchronization (sync) signal in a communication signal are disclosed. A received communication signal is stored in a memory and portions thereof are read from the memory and monitored to detect the sync signal. When a detected sync signal is determined to be invalid, previously read portions of the received communication signal, preferably beginning at a portion of the received signal immediately after a start of the detected sync signal, are again read and monitored to detect the sync signal. Such reading and monitoring of previously read portions of a received signal provide for recovery from so-called false triggering based on invalid sync signals.Type: GrantFiled: November 28, 2001Date of Patent: February 28, 2006Assignee: Research In Motion LimitedInventors: Sean B. Patent number: 7000174Abstract: A data communication method and system for uniform arbitrary puncturing of parity bits generated by an encoder. The parity bits are stored in a buffer, and an a-bit accumulator is incremented to a predetermined initial value. For each parity bit in the buffer, the following steps are performed: the accumulator is incremented by a predetermined increment value, and if the accumulator overflows, the parity bit is selected for transmission. The predetermined initial value and the predetermined increment value are selected to achieve a desired amount of puncturing. In a further hybrid automatic repeat request (HARQ) communication method and system, the parity bits are generated by a low density parity check (LDPC) coder.Type: GrantFiled: December 19, 2000Date of Patent: February 14, 2006Assignee: Research In Motion LimitedInventors: Ramesh Mantha, Frank Kschischang

Patent number: 6999729Abstract: Methods and apparatus for maintaining contact with a wireless communication network improve the timeliness in which traffic is delivered to a mobile communication device in marginal coverage areas. The number of times the mobile device informs the network of its presence in such coverage may be reduced based on predetermined network characteristics. In one illustrative example, the method involves continually maintaining and updating a message decode history list in memory and comparing it with a predetermined paging pattern of the network. The message decode history list keeps track of whether or not each message of a most recent plurality of regularly broadcasted messages has been successfully decoded. An update message which informs the network of the mobile device is transmitted in response to identifying that unsuccessful message decode indicators in the history list overlap with all page transmission periods of the network paging pattern.Type: GrantFiled: September 27, 2002Date of Patent: February 14, 2006Assignee: Research In Motion LimitedInventor: Matthias Wandel

Patent number: 6992513Abstract: A frequency divider circuit for providing a divided clock signal having a frequency that is an odd integer factor less than the frequency of an incoming system clock signal. The frequency divider includes a clock generator circuit coupled to a delay circuit which operates in an active and a reset phase to provide a divided clock signal from the system clock signal. In the active phase, the clock generator circuit drives the divided clock signal to a first logic state until a reset signal is received. The delay circuit then generates the reset signal at a predetermined number of system clock edges after the divided clock signal is driven to the first logic state. In the reset phase, both the clock generator circuit and the delay circuit are reset in response to the reset signal such that the clock generator circuit immediately drives the divided clock signal to a second logic state, and the delay circuit disables the reset signal within the predetermined number of system clock edges.Type: GrantFiled: November 10, 2004Date of Patent: January 31, 2006Assignee: Research In Motion LimitedInventors: Curtis R.
